Flanged deep groove ball bearings stand out due to their unique design, which incorporates an extended outer ring to facilitate mounting. This flange protects the bearing from axial loads as it mounts perpendicular to the shaft, ensuring stability during high-speed operations. Understanding this design advantage is essential when selecting a bearing for applications subject to dynamic loads and misalignments.
Professionals with extensive experience in mechanical engineering will appreciate the versatility of flanged deep groove ball bearings. In the integration phase, these bearings offer advantages in reducing housing complexity, thanks to their extended outer ring. This feature simplifies the assembly process, reducing labor time and costs — a benefit frequently underscored by manufacturing experts who prioritize lean operational efficiency.

From an expert perspective, the material composition of these bearings can significantly influence their performance. Stainless steel variants offer outstanding resistance to corrosion, making them ideal for environments prone to moisture exposure. Meanwhile, bearings manufactured from high-grade chromium steel are known for their strength and resilience under heavy radial loads. Selecting the appropriate material requires a nuanced understanding of the application's environmental factors and stress conditions, a decision best made by those seasoned in the field.

Another critical factor in bearing selection is the lubrication method. Depending on the application, sealed bearings pre-lubricated with grease can offer a maintenance-free solution, a feature particularly beneficial in hard-to-access installations. Conversely, open bearings, which require periodic lubrication, can be beneficial in high-temperature environments where specific lubrication regimens optimize bearing longevity. Mastery in lubrication techniques can vastly extend the bearing's operational lifespan and efficiency.
